LEGO Brick Bags by agabag

You have seen (unofficial) LEGO gadget accessories such as iPad and Laptop cases, but what you may not know is, someone is using the famous studded plate for ladies’ handbags too. Yup. LEGO. Handbags. Which kind makes these products from Etsy seller, agabag, the unofficial LEGO handbags (and clutches). And toys they are certainly not. While the outside is covered in all its studded glory, the inside is covered in satin with a convenient business card size pocket inside. The bricks are attached on the exterior and each brick is connected to each other in a way that it will provide the stiffness required of a handbag, while still remaining flexible. According to agabag, “no brick will fall off” and “there is absolutely no chance the handbag will fall apart.”

No details were given on how the studded plates and the satin interior comes together, though they did mention something about strings, which assume strings are being use to keep everything together. But that’s just our speculation. Being made out of LEGO bricks, it is only natural that instead of the usual clasp, closure is by the way of the bricks. There are a ton of designs in different colorways to choose from and if custom piece is what you have in mind, agabag can also do that too. And if you are feeling a little opulent, there are a few models with real gold plated elements too. Unique as they are, the agabag LEGO Brick Bags are not cheap. Expect each bag to run you back at $180 or more, depending on the model and in the case of custom pieces, the level of customization.
